Waymo issues software recall after two cars hit the same truck
Feb. 14, 2024, 9:17 a.m. | Leigh Mc Gowran
Silicon RepublicSilicon Republic www.siliconrepublic.com
Waymo claims the truck was being improperly towed and that this error contributed to the 'unusual' incident, but discontent appears to be growing against self-driving vehicles in the US.
